SHILLONG: A sub-inspector of Indo-Tibetan Border Police (ITBP) died in a mysterious manner at Arunachal Old Secretariat Building, here where the ITBP men are camping.
However, a complaint in this regard said that he fell down from the building accidentally. According to reports, on July 5 at around 10:15 pm, the ITBP Sub- Inspector identified as Dinesh Kumar (46), accidentally fell from the Arunachal Old Secretariat Building.
He was moved to Civil Hospital Shillong where the Medical Officer on duty declared him brought dead.
